Quote:
Originally Posted by m.hony View Post
You are actually supposed to measure for cutting with the trailer hitched. We'll find out in the morning if I did it right...
You're about right. Any less than 2.5 - 3" from ground when hitched will cause a lot of turbulence around the sides of the flaps and chipped limestone, in particular will pelt the outer sides of the corner protectors. At least that's my experience. Besides, they're adjustable.

I also like to keep a little forward "rake" to the flaps, rather than exactly vertical. That seems to force the airflow downward a bit.
